my third set for status. thanks to rick and tom. got the rims on thursday went to a track event on staurday morning. got the car brand new less then 2 weeks ago. track event was fun and no damage was done to the car until i parked. an M3 opened his door and put a big dent on my passenger side door. not even close to being a door ding!



the rims are 19x9.5 +23 19x10.5+24 255/35/19 F / 275/35/19 R


could not get the exhuast to fit right. really nice exhaust except for the fitment.

like i said this is my third set from stauts and happy everytime.
